The virtue of an enlightened being is that they're mentally not a part of the game that society is playing because they freed themselves from their conditioned ego. They're disinterested in materialistic things like social status or ownership and focus on the spiritual world instead. Being free of their mind and any self restricting judgements that come along with it allows them to create their own individual reality and to act as a medium of the universe's unconditional love, which they are sharing with other incarnations of themselves who are still growing and struggling on existence's path.
An enlightened being has no fixed ego because they let go of their conditioned identity. This is what differentiates them from "normal" people. They don't feel any pressure to achieve anything in the material world or to prove themselves in society because their minds are not clouded by learned self judgements. They know that their sense of worth comes from within and does not have to depend on external things or other people's opinions about them. Without ego, they exist in a state of unconditioned consciousness of their soul, where they're one with the universe and obtain their love from there, while everyone else depends on the conditionings which society has imposed on their egos.
Enlightened beings can enjoy participating in the game of society, but they don't take it seriously and don't need it to experience joy. Their separate identity within society is just an avatar, but they also exist in a higher dimension. In the state of oneness.
Becoming enlightened and to let go of ego is difficult and painful. You will have to face your own ignorance. Ego judges itself for its own ignorance it creates and this is painful. Ego is a sheep, it's fearful and depends on the recognition of other people. We're all born with an ego because we depend on our parents to care for us. That we need to follow the standards which society has established is a lie our ego tells us because it still depends on the recognition of others. This way, it is not possible to become the creator of our own reality. We just follow society's reality.
Society's reality is shaped by judgements. Unconditional love is not possible as long as one believes in these judgements, because they're limitations. Thus one needs to stop identifying themself with society's values. Unconditional love is always there, you just have to open your mind to access it. Most people forgot that their mind is the only creator of their own reality, so they don't believe in their power of unconditional love and follow society's conditions instead. In the end, the whole reality has its roots in the mind and your vision is the seed to form reality to your soul's desire.
The path to enlightenment is also a lonely one. The soul does not depend on others, only ego does. People won't believe in your vision because they're blinded by their conditioned ego. But it's nothing personal, they're just still followers of society's belief system and can't see what you see. Those are just incarnations of yourself who are on a different growth level than you.
